2016年7月11日 星期一

「小技巧」用Google試算表來測試網站狀態

首先建立一個新的試算表






















工具-》指令碼編輯器





























KEY入以下程式碼

function HTTPResponse( uri )
{
 var response_code ;
try {
 response_code = UrlFetchApp .fetch( uri ) .getResponseCode() .toString() ;
 }
catch( error ) {
 response_code = error .toString() .match( / returned code (\d\d\d)\./ )[1] ;
 }
finally {
 return response_code ;
 }
}

按下儲存,取個自己喜歡的名字,就可以關閉這個分頁了。

























在A2輸入網址,在B2輸入HTTPResponse(A2) 然候按下Enter






























會先Loading一下





















然候顯示結果











200表示有正常回應,如果是空白或是其他的內容表示有問題。

經過測試,它無法測試內網,因為它是由107.178.195.116來做測試的。

而且它只有測試一次,並不會持續測試,而且如果網址內容沒有修改,

它會一直維持最後一次測試的值,無論按了幾次Enter。

沒有留言:

張貼留言